Mr Jesse Vaitkus

Jesse's research has focused on modelling quantum transport at the meso- and nano- scales. During his PhD candidature at RMIT University, he studied electron transport in nanodevices using the non-equilibrium Greens function (NEGF) formalism with Prof. Jared Cole and won the Ian Snook best physics PhD award. Jesse completed his double BSc. of Nanotechnology and Applied Sciences in 2013 with Distinction, and published his first paper the same year. Jesse completed his Honours degree in 2014, winning the Marc Reitman best theory student award. In addition to his scientific research interests, he is keenly interested in data presentation and how to most effectively communicate ideas.
